(C)
It’s
not
just
women
who
wear
skirts.
Men
can
wear
them,
too.
In
Scotland,
men
wear
a
kind
of
skirt
c
___1____
a
kilt.
The
kilt
is
their
national
dress
and
an
important
part
of
their
t
___2____.
A
kilt
is
a
colored
skirt
reaching
down
to
the
knee.
It
has
checks
on
it
with
different
colors,
like
red
or
blue.
Each
family
in
Scotland
has
its
own
colors.
How
did
the
Scots
s
___3____
to
wear
kilts?
There
are
many
stories
about
it.
One
story
is
that
the
kilt
was
i
__4_____
in
the
1720s
by
an
English
factory
owner,
Thomas
Rawlinson.
Rawlinson
had
a
number
of
Scottish
workers
in
his
factory
and
he
thought
their
clothing
got
in
the
way
of
their
work.
So
he
cut
their
l
____5___
clothes
into
a
shorter
skirt.
Today,
most
Scotsmen
see
kilts
as
formal(正式的)dress.
They
usually
o
___6____
wear
them
at
weddings
or
big
dinners.
There
are
only
a
few
men
who
still
wear
a
kilt
every
day.
Scots
also
wear
kilts
in
parades(游行)when
they
play
their
traditional
musical
instrument;
bagpipes(风笛).
The
a
___7____
still
has
kilts
as
the
dress
uniform,
but
they
no
longer
wear
them
to
fight.
